LANSING, Mich., and PHOENIX: Feb. 22, 2007: Capitol Bancorp Limited (NYSE:CBC) will be a featured presenter at the Midwest 2007 Super Community Bank Conference in Chicago on Tuesday, February 27.

Capitol Bancorp Corporate President Cristin K. Reid will be joined by Michael M. Moran, Chief of Capital Markets, and Lee W. Hendrickson, Chief Financial Officer, to provide an overview of the company’s unique operating model, financial performance and strategic growth initiatives to institutional investors and analysts from leading brokerage firms.

The presentation will be webcast live on Tuesday, February 27, 2007, at 2:50 p.m. CT/ 3:50 p.m. ET with a replay available for 30 days following the event. Webcast details are located at http://www.super-communitybanking.com/midwest/webcast.htm

About Capitol Bancorp Limited
Capitol Bancorp Limited (NYSE: CBC) is a $4.1 billion national community bank development company, with a network of 50 separately chartered banks and bank operations in 14 states. It is the holder of the most individual bank charters in the country. Capitol Bancorp Limited identifies opportunities for the development of new community banks, raises capital for and mentors new community banks through their formative stages, and provides efficient services to its growing network of community banks. Each community bank has full local decision-making authority and is managed by an on-site president under the direction of a local board of directors, composed of business leaders from the bank’s community. Founded in 1988, Capitol Bancorp Limited has executive offices in Lansing, Michigan, and Phoenix, Arizona.
